joewilly12 Posted March 15, 2014 Share Posted March 15, 2014 Matt Schaub is Raiders' top target Updated: March 14, 2014, 8:57 PM ET By Paul Gutierrez | ESPN.com Two of the four veteran quarterbacks the Oakland Raiders plan to target in free agency are not yet free agents, although that is expected to change soon. Matt Schaub of the Houston Texans tops the list, followed by the New York Jets' Mark Sanchez and current unrestricted free agents Josh Freeman and Michael Vick, in that order, according to a source. Schaub and Sanchez are expected to be cut by their respective teams soon. The Raiders currently have three quarterbacks on their roster in Terrelle Pryor, Matt McGloin and Trent Edwards. Coach Dennis Allen said he was not sure whether the team's quarterback of the future is in the locker room at this time.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

joewilly12 Posted March 16, 2014 Author Share Posted March 16, 2014 Mark Sanchez's $2 million roster bonus is due on March 25. There's been no movement on the Sanchez front because the Jets don't have to make a move before the bonus due date. Although the chances are slim to none, it's possible the Jets are holding out hope a team offers them a conditional seventh-round pick for Sanchez. It's far likelier we'll see Sanchez cut this week, or early next week. The Raiders are expected to have interest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
